Do Plumbers Install And Service Water Heaters? The Installation Phase

Installing a new water heater is not the usual kind of DIY project. There are strict local codes and safety standards in the UAE that have to be met. Our licensed plumbers manage each critical step involved in water heater installation.

  • Sizing and Selection: We first help you choose the correct unit size. Proper sizing prevents cold showers and wasted energy. We consider your family size and hot water demand.
  • Water Line Integration: This is the basic plumbing work of correctly connecting the cold water inlet and hot water outlet lines, making sure all joints are snug and leakage-free.
  • Safety Valve Installation: The T&P valve refers to the Temperature and Pressure Relief valve. We install it and pipe it correctly to the outside drain. This prevents dangerous pressure buildup inside the tank.
  • Drainage and Overflow: We ensure the proper drainage of the unit, especially when indoors. We provide overflow pipes that connect to safely handle any leakages.
  • Code Compliance Check: We will verify that your installation meets all local Dubai municipality regulations. This way, you will be certain that your home insurance remains valid.

The Service and Repair Phase

Installation isn’t everything. To perform at peak efficiency and last out their full life expectancy, water heaters do require occasional service. Do plumbers install and service water heaters? Yes, they certainly do, providing essential maintenance routines.

  • Leak Detection & Repair: We regularly check for any form of tank leak or fitting leak. Early leak detection saves you from costly water damage.
  • Flushing and Sediment Removal: Dubai water has naturally developed sediments that settle at the bottom of the tank. We do the very important job of water heater flushing, which removes sediments, thereby improving efficiency in heating and avoiding element damage.
  • Element and Thermostat Replacement: If you have an electric unit, we will troubleshoot electrical issues. We replace faulty heating elements or thermostats. This restores correct heating capability.
  • Inspection of the Anode Rod: The rod protects against rust inside the tank. As part of our preventative water heater maintenance, we check and replace this sacrificial rod, thereby greatly extending the life of your appliance.

When to Call for Water Heater Service

Do not wait for a complete failure; catching issues early will save you money and discomfort. Call Fixit UAE for any one of these common symptoms:

  • No Hot Water: a total absence of hot water would naturally fall under an emergency call.
  • Lukewarm Water: This would indicate a faulty element, thermostat, or heavy sediment build-up. Water heater repair is usually needed.
  • Noise: Popping, rumbling, or cracking noises mean that an excessive sediment buildup has heated up and disrupted the water flow; this is when urgent flushing is required.
  • Discolored or Smelly Water: Reddish water means rust inside the tank. If it has a metallic smell, the anode rod is failing. This requires immediate plumbing maintenance.
  • Puddles near the unit: Any visible moisture suggests a leak. It could be from a fitting, the drain valve, or the tank itself. Stop the leak quickly before it causes damage to the floor.

FAQs Regarding Do Plumbers Install And Service Water Heaters

Q1: Does the replacement of a gas water heater need to be done by a certified plumber necessarily?

Yes, it is absolutely necessary. Gas water heaters involve gas lines and flue venting. Improper installation greatly increases the dangers of carbon monoxide poisoning and fire. Only licensed and certified plumbers or gas technicians are qualified to replace a gas water heater in a safe and compliant manner, such as those at Fixit UAE.

Q2: How often should I schedule professional maintenance for my electric water heater?

We highly recommend water heater maintenance to be done by professionals at least once a year. The annual service will allow our plumbers to drain the tank to remove sediment, check on the condition of the anode rod, and check the heating elements and thermostat. This preventative maintenance will drastically prolong the unit’s life and keep it energy efficient.

Q3: How long does a typical water heater installation take from start to finish?

For a typical residential, tank-type water heater replacement, the project normally takes anywhere from 2 to 4 hours. This time accounts for draining the old tank, disconnecting the lines, placing the new unit in position, making the water and electrical connections, and performing the final system test. More complicated installations—such as converting to a tankless unit—take longer.

Q4: If my water heater is leaking, can the plumber fix the leak, or will I need a full replacement?

It depends on where the leak is coming from. If the leak comes from a fitting, a drain valve, or an inlet/outlet connection, our plumbers can usually fix it quite fast. However, if the water is coming straight from the body of the tank itself, then the tank has corroded beyond repair. In this unfortunate instance, a full replacement is necessary.

Q5: What is the average lifespan of a water heater installed in Dubai’s climate?

With proper annual plumbing maintenance, a quality tank-type water heater should last between 8 and 12 years. Our plumbers recommend regular flushing along with anode rod checks. The high mineral content of Dubai water contributes to sediment buildup that can severely shorten the unit’s life if left unattended.
